Output ebcd692172739e70fa90b91366dcb3515ca3c640eaeaa147565f5ea6497585fe:0

value
2537814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96828080c16f2759f536d7e116bb34372bd95b36 OP_EQUAL
address
3FQqckfyvBn7EyjQEKCFKVcPoNyjqd4qCL
transaction
ebcd692172739e70fa90b91366dcb3515ca3c640eaeaa147565f5ea6497585fe